A man has appeared in court charged with murdering a pensioner in her own home.
Kathleen Milward was found dead at her home in Lanarkshire at around 8.30pm on January 3.
Garry Kane, who is believed to be Mrs Milward's grandson, has been arrested in connection with her death.
Police announced more than a week after her body was found that they were treating the death of 87-year-old Mrs Milward in Stonehouse, near Larkhall, as suspicious.
Kane appeared in private at Hamilton Sheriff Court on Monday charged with murdering Mrs Milward.
The 40-year-old made no plea and was remanded in custody.
Kane, from Motherwell, will return to court later this month.
